Women’s Basketball: Titans Shoot Season-Best in 74-61 Win at Pitt-Greensburg

GREENSBURG, Pa. – The Westminster College women's basketball team won, 74-61, at the University of Pittsburgh at Greensburg Saturday afternoon.
 
Westminster (2-6), up 9-7 with 5:31 to play in the first quarter, went on a 16-1 run and led 25-8 at the end of one. The Titans shot 75% (9-of-12) from the floor, including a perfect 3-of-3 behind the three-point arc in the first. In the second quarter, the Titans maintained their double-digit lead, while leading by as much as 21 points four times with the latest coming with 33 seconds left when sophomore Aliya Gage (New Castle, PA / Mohawk) made a pair of free throws. Westminster led 46-25 at intermission. The Titans shot 68% (17-of-25) in the first half.
 
Pitt-Greensburg (1-8) opened the second half with a 17-4 run to cut the Titans' lead to 50-42 with 3:56 remaining in the third. Westminster would not let the Bobcats get any closer in the quarter and led 63-49 at the end of three. In the fourth, the Bobcats got within seven points (68-61) of Westminster's lead, however, the Titans outscored them 6-0 for the remainder of the game.
 
Titan sophomore Emily Fromknecht (Erie, PA / McDowell) scored a career-high 20 points (8-of-11). Gage registered a season-high 14 points, while junior Jackie Mathews (Pittsburgh, PA / OLSH) had 12. Gage also tied a game-high with a team-best seven rebounds and tied a career-high with a team-high five assists. Senior Paige Quinn (Pittsburgh, PA / Shaler) tied a season-high with nine points, to go along with a season-best five boards. Senior Kylie Cook (Pittsburgh, PA / Mount Lebanon) earned seven points. Sophomore Kayla Bennett (Kent, OH / Theodore Roosevelt) tallied a career- and game-best two blocks, while senior Kristine Fromknecht (Erie, PA / McDowell) tied a career-high with a team-high four steals.
 
Westminster outshot Pitt-Greensburg 49% (25-51) to 38.6% (22-57), including 68% (17-25) to 37.5% (9-24) in the first half. For the game, the Titans also outrebounded the Bobcats, 40-22. Westminster made a season-high nine three-pointers, led by Mathews with three.
